Latest Patents

Sheng-Ming B Chi holds a patent titled "Particulate separations by electrostatic coalescence." This patent discloses a method for separating fine particulates, such as hydrophobic coal and hydrophilic kaolin clay, from stable water-in-oil emulsions. In his experiments, he utilized 50/50 blends of coal with 4% ash and kaolin clay with 86.5% ash. The method involved applying externally electrostatic fields of up to 1.2 kV/cm, achieving greater than 90% rejection of kaolin particles into the separated water phase while maintaining the coal particles uniformly suspended in the oil phase.
